在CSS中,我們可以通過(guò)改變HTML元素的顏色屬性來(lái)添加顏色到單選框,以下是一些常見(jiàn)的CSS樣式規(guī)則,用于給HTML單選框添加顏色:
1、設(shè)置背景顏色:
通過(guò)background-color
屬性,我們可以設(shè)置單選框的背景顏色,將背景顏色設(shè)置為紅色:
```css
input[type="radio"] {
background-color: red;
}
```
2、設(shè)置邊框顏色:
通過(guò)border
屬性,我們可以設(shè)置單選框的邊框顏色,將邊框顏色設(shè)置為藍(lán)色:
```css
input[type="radio"] {
border: 2px solid blue;
}
```
3、設(shè)置文字顏色:
通過(guò)color
屬性,我們可以設(shè)置單選框中文字的顏色,將文字顏色設(shè)置為綠色:
```css
input[type="radio"] {
color: green;
}
```
4、使用CSS偽類(lèi):
我們可以利用CSS的偽類(lèi)來(lái)添加更復(fù)雜的樣式,比如只改變選中狀態(tài)的背景顏色:
```css
input[type="radio"]:checked {
background-color: yellow;
}
```
5、使用CSS框架:
一些CSS框架,如Bootstrap,提供了預(yù)定義的樣式類(lèi),可以方便地給單選框添加顏色,在Bootstrap中,可以使用btn-primary
類(lèi)來(lái)添加藍(lán)色背景:
```html
<input type="radio" class="btn-primary">
```
這些樣式規(guī)則應(yīng)該被包含在CSS樣式表中,并且應(yīng)該被應(yīng)用到相應(yīng)的HTML元素上,確保你的HTML文檔有正確的doctype
聲明,并且CSS樣式表已經(jīng)被正確鏈接到HTML文檔中。